June 17, 2010
Update
A bicyclist who was hit by a car Wednesday morning while participating in a cross country race has been upgraded to serious condition, a Wesley Medical Center spokeswoman said Thursday.
Diego Ballesteros Cucurull, of Spain, says he is grateful for the outpouring of support he's received.
"Thank you to everyone for your thoughts and prayers," Cucurull said in a statement. "I feel support and love from people all around the world. I especially want to thank the people who are caring for me at Wesley, the law enforcement community and everyone who is sending me good wishes. It means so much to me."
The Kansas Highway Patrol said the driver of the vehicle that struck Cucurull was distracted by something in their vehicle.

June 16, 2010
A bicyclist participating in a cross country race was hit by a car early this morning and remains in critical condition.
The accident happened at about 6:45 this morning in Butler County near the intersection of 61st Street North and 159th Street East.
The Kansas Highway Patrol said an eastbound car drifted onto the shoulder and struck Diego Ballesteros Cucurull of Spain. The crash report said the driver was distracted by something in the vehicle.
The bicyclist was participating in "Race Across America" . The race started in California six days ago and will end in Annapolis, Maryland. According to the race's website, Ballesteros Cucurull was is part of the Coafi Desafio Asparo team.
